The difference between revealing a vulnerability to the public, while it is not fixed, and letting the public find out the vulnerability, is that revealing will have a larger impact than the public finding it itself. Considering me, a person who has been into the interwebs for quite some time now, its almost always that some vulnerability that isnt disclosed is abused way less than the one which has been.
